自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(32)
  • 资源 (2)
  • 收藏
  • 关注

原创 win10显示器分辨率不能选择

win10显示分辨率不能调整的处理方法

2022-11-07 21:11:58 4044 2

原创 Win10删除文件,弹出“你需要权限才能执行此操作“的处理方式

这里写自定义目录标题解决"你需要权限才能执行此操作"问题解决"你需要权限才能执行此操作"问题选中文件,右击,选择属性参考:[1]: http://www.xitongcheng.com/jiaocheng/win10_article_26646.html

2022-05-19 19:39:30 1409

原创 Springboot集成redisson

集成方式集成方式使用redisson-spring-boot-starter,下面开始配置步骤配置过程依赖<dependency> <groupId>org.redisson</groupId> <artifactId>redisson-spring-boot-</artifactId> <version>3.16.4</version></dependency>application.

2021-11-10 15:59:35 1731

原创 IDEA 好用的插件(plugin),你值得拥有!!

Lombok不用手动生成setter、getter、construtor等Free MyBatis Pluginmybatis 接口与xml跳转:MyBatis Log Pluginmybatis 日志 sql 排查利器RestfulToolkitRestful服务开发辅助工具集,提供了项目中的接口概览信息,可以根据URL跳转到对应的接口方法中去Maven Helpermaven依赖冲突处理利器...

2021-10-12 11:05:15 382

原创 国密签名报错: java.security.SignatureException: object not initialized for signature ....

国密签名过程大概有以下几步:实例化Signature通过PrivateKey初始化signature.initSign(PrivateKey);写入签名原文到算法中signature.update(plainText);计算签名值signatureValue = signature.sign();若在运行时报错:java.security.SignatureException: object not initialized for signature ....应该是由

2021-10-09 15:25:11 1467

原创 Mysql8安装(msi)、Dbeaver连接Public Key Retrieval is not allowed错误处理

Mysql8安装(msi)、Dbeaver连接Public Key Retrieval is not allowed错误处理下载mysql8地址: https://dev.mysql.com/downloads/接下来下载安装中其它next下去即可,注意这里注意: workbench 不需要的话,也可以去掉选择配置类型和数据库链接方式配置Windows服务,将MySQL Server 配置为Windows Service安装完成后,配置系统环境变量若已存在“

2021-08-31 17:42:13 451 3

原创 Verification failed: Access Denied 笔记本电脑忘记BIOS密码,不能进入bios界面解决办法

最近因为装双系统,发现电脑出了个新问题,在开机启动的时候出现蓝屏界面,如下所示:经过一番查找,发现只要在bios里将Secure boot禁用掉就可以解决。在通过F2进入bios的过程中,发现需要输入密码,否则进不去,然而却是不知道密码是什么,没办法继续找解决办法。网上许多文章的一致说法是要拆电池放电,然而就目前而言,对很多不懂拆电脑的小白来讲就是呵呵,其次现在的笔记本应该基本上是焊接在里面的,不太可能拿下来,所以这条路基本堵死。还有中说法是找一些bios密码清除软件,然后我试着下载了两三个类似的软

2021-04-01 10:01:03 12902

原创 使用 nosqlBooster for mongoDB 连接 Mongodb

1. 无需授权模式下这种情况下,只要填上对应的server的ip和端口信息即可(红框部分需要填写),点击 Test Connection测试是否可以连通!可以连的话就Save即可2. 授权模式下这种情况下,需要用户名和密码才能连接MongoDB,此时需要在Basic和Authentication两个选项卡填写注意: 在你的项目中,使用mongo存数据时,你可能在配置中指定了某个数据库,但这个Auth DB不是你要保存数据的数据库,是认证的数据库,一般是admin.使用过程中,在连接失败的情

2021-03-05 11:04:16 4991 3

原创 SpringBoot集成分页插件PageHelper的配置和使用

SpringBoot集成分页插件PageHelper的配置和使用1.引入依赖<dependency> <groupId>com.github.pagehelper</groupId> <artifactId>pagehelper-spring-boot-starter</artifactId> <version>1.2.12</version></dependency>2. 在a

2021-02-05 09:57:02 300

原创 Springboot自动装配及启动流程

Springboot自动装配及启动流程1.从SpringApplication.run()开始执行,首先会构造new SpringApplication(primarySources)实例,进行初始化设置1.1 根据传入的启动主类名赋值primarySources,判断web应用类型webApplicationType1.2 通过getSpringFactoriesInstances(ApplicationContextInitializer.class)方法从META-INF/spring.fact

2021-01-06 14:11:51 390

原创 springboot项目常用依赖包及工具配置

1.工具包依赖<dependency> <groupId>cn.hutool</groupId> <artifactId>hutool-all</artifactId> <version>5.5.2</version></dependency><dependency> <groupId>com.alibaba</groupId>

2020-12-29 15:30:27 1296 1

原创 Hive中窗口函数 over()

over() 粗浅理解:一行对应一个窗口,至于这个窗口的范围是什么就要看over()函数里面对窗口范围的约束是什么了over()函数中包括三个函数:包括分区partition by 列名、排序order by 列名、指定窗口范围rows between 开始位置 and 结束位置。我们在使用over()窗口函数时,over()函数中的这三个函数可组合使用也可以不使用。over() 默认的效果和order by类似,即第一行窗口大小为1,第二行窗口大小为2,以此类推,但是数据只不过没有什统计意义,所以一

2020-12-03 15:54:23 1071

原创 谈谈JDK1.8和1.7中的HashMap的底层原理

1.HashMap中的每个元素都是key、value键值对1.8中用Node<K,V>表示,它是HashMap的静态内部类,实现接口 Map.Entry<K,V>,且有一个next指向下一个节点2.HashMap的结构是: 数组+(链表或红黑树)为什么采用这种结构来存储元素呢?数组的特点:查询效率高,插入,删除效率低。链表的特点:查询效率低,插入删除效率高。在HashMap底层使用数组加(链表或红黑树)的结构完美的解决了数组和链表的问题,使得查询和插入,删除的效率都很

2020-12-02 11:47:12 194

原创 mysql由于sql_mode不兼容问题(sql_mode=only_full_group_by)的解决办法

MySQL中由于sql_mode不兼容问题(sql_mode=only_full_group_by)导致正常的sql执行报错的问题###Error querying database.Cause: java.sql.SQLSyntaxErrorException:Expression #1of SELECT list is not in GROUP BY clause and contains nonaggregated column ‘db.table.xxx’ which is not func

2020-11-18 17:29:32 828

原创 idea docker部署插件报错ConnectTimeoutException: Connect to xxx.xx.xxx.xx:2375 [/xxx.xx.xxx.xx]

解决方案:两种情况处理,如果是服务器2375没开放的话,执行下列命令防火墙开放端口firewall-cmd --zone=public --add-port=2375/tcp --permanentfirewall-cmd --reload如果已经开放了2375端口就先移除再重新开放此端口firewall-cmd --zone=public --remove-port=2375/tcp --permanentfirewall-cmd --reloadfirewall-cmd --zone=pu

2020-10-25 16:30:54 1018

原创 elementui小技巧

1.el-image加载图片自定义加载动画在加载前和加载中el-image是由一个类名为el-image__placeholder的div标签作为占位符显示的,因此如果我们覆盖这个类,并使用形如加载中的gif图片就可以达到加载动画的效果;<style>/* 加载前 */.el-image__placeholder { background: url('./loadingImg/009.gif') no-repeat 50% 50% !important; background-s

2020-10-24 15:36:28 606

原创 mysql相关操作报错/处理集绵

1.报错1452,如图示:解决: 这个是在建立外键进行表关联时,关联表有数据导致的,可以通过清空关联表进行解决;2.报错1215: Cannot add foreign key constraint这个是两个进行关联的表的关联字段存在不同导致的,差异一般是关联字段在两张表中类型不一样,字段长度不一样,字符编码不一致等,解决办法就是对比两张表的关联字段,将不一致的地方修改成一致;3.为两张表建立关联,关键键(外键)必须是其中一张表的主键吗?说明: 不是,只要关联键在其中一张表(主表,关联都是一对

2020-10-15 15:12:26 249

原创 vs-code 技巧集绵

打开多个项目窗口vscode默认打开项目会覆盖原来的项目窗口,如果想开多个项目,按一次快捷键 ctrl+shift+n 可再开一个独立窗口,按多次会开几个窗口多tab页vscode似乎默认只能开一两个tab页,我们可修改相应配置多开1.找到如下settings.json文件2.添加如下内容"workbench.editor.enablePreview": false添加完重启vscode参考https://www.cnblogs.com/sunshine-wy/p/1077298

2020-09-26 10:41:24 288

原创 NoClassDefFoundError: com/fasterxml/jackson/jaxrs/json/JacksonJaxbJsonProvider

报错如下:Exception in thread "main" java.lang.NoClassDefFoundError: com/fasterxml/jackson/jaxrs/json/JacksonJaxbJsonProvider at org.apache.atlas.AtlasBaseClient.getClient(AtlasBaseClient.java:270) at org.apache.atlas.AtlasBaseClient.initializeState(AtlasBas

2020-09-04 16:21:43 2273 1

原创 hadoop cdh版本不一致报错问题

如果在执行hadoop相关任务报如下类似错误说明 项目的pom依赖中的3.0.0-cdh6.3.1版本的hadoop与集群所用的hadoop版本不一致,此时我们需要将项目中的pom修改,将hadoop依赖版本改为与集群上cdh版本一致的hadoop版本即可,然后重新打包部署即可java版本不一致在执行java程序时,报如下错误,即 Unsupported major.minor version 52.0这种错误显然时java版本差距过大,可通过查看运行主机的java版本,然后更换更新的(我就遇到过

2020-09-01 15:51:17 573

原创 使用PropertiesConfiguration 读取Properties配置文件

1. 加依赖<dependency> <groupId>commons-configuration</groupId> <artifactId>commons-configuration</artifactId> <version>1.9</version> </dependency> <!-- commons-configuration 自动加载的是2.1的版

2020-08-21 15:20:42 1579

原创 visualbox下deepin,虚拟机装增强工具

1.启动虚拟机,进入到deepin2. 打开文件管理3.进入指定目录后,在该目录启动终端,用sudo运行脚本VBoxLinuxAdditions.run,安装完成后重启虚拟机,即可体会

2020-08-18 10:31:15 270

原创 一份去掉了注释的redis.conf,感觉舒服多了

注释部分是安装redis,需要修改的项# bind 设置为 0.0.0.0bind 0.0.0.0# protected-mode 设置为no,关闭保护模式protected-mode noport 6379tcp-backlog 511timeout 0tcp-keepalive 300# 后台运行daemonize yessupervised nopidfile /var/run/redis_6379.pidloglevel noticelogfile

2020-08-14 21:47:27 498

原创 Linux上部署软件、项目及查看日志相关小命令(足够平常使用)

查看文本文件中包含指定内容的行grep "待搜索的内容" 文件 # grep “hello world” logger.txt查看查找内容的上下number行grep -number "待搜索的内容" 文件 # grep -10 “hello world” logger.txt查看后台执行的脚本或jar的进程号ps aux|grep runner.sh # 查看脚本进程号ps aux|grep xxx.jar # 查看jar进程号查看最近执行的历史命令#history number

2020-08-13 16:03:56 367

原创 多线程读取list,可同步扩展实现多线程读取数据库数据

传入需要处理的list,分配指定的线程数,多线程执行处理public static void main(String[] args) { List<Object> list = new ArrayList<>(); list.add("item"); list.add("item2"); list.add("item3"); list.add("item4"); list.add("it

2020-07-24 09:21:13 558

原创 mvn编译源码时报错:Failed to execute goal org.apache.maven.plugins:maven-enforcer-plugin:3.0.0-M3:enforce

首先说说maven-enforcer-plugin这个插件的作用enforcer插件的作用: 对环境进行约束和检查进到源码的根目录下,找到pom.xml文件,打开它,找到maven-enforcer-plugin所在位置<plugin> <groupId>org.apache.maven.plugins</groupId> <artifactId>maven-enforcer-plugin</artifactId> &

2020-07-17 15:14:22 13606 4

原创 maven本地大数据依赖可用的setting配置

很多时候,我们需要下载大数据框架源码,不管是编译还是做修改进行适配,不可避免的我们需要在本地打开,然后让maven下载依赖,才能友好的做下一步操作?这里提供一个可用的maven的setting文件<?xml version="1.0" encoding="UTF-8"?><!--Licensed to the Apache Software Foundation (ASF) under oneor more contributor license agreements. Se

2020-07-09 10:44:55 330

原创 maven项目读取配置文件的问题

平常写的maven项目在打包时,经常需要处理的两个问题,一个是打包不成功,出现各种问题(类似主清单找不到,主类找不到等等);另一个是报找不到配置文件的问题。这里讲一下配置文件读不到的问题通常情况下,我们在本地使用 “src/main/resources/” 拿到resources下的文件(如果你的配置是放在packge下,也可以通过这种方式根据路径引过去,简直不要太简单),然而如果遇到需要打包部署项目的时候,需要打包,打包完成后(默认打包没问题)会发现它找不到配置文件,你解压后可能在里面找到配置也可能压

2020-07-03 14:51:04 1402

原创 maven插件带所有依赖打包问题处理

maven项目中pom添加打包插件<plugin> <groupId>org.apache.maven.plugins</groupId> <artifactId>maven-assembly-plugin</artifactId> <executions> <execution><!-- 配置执行器 --> <id>make-ass

2020-06-19 16:36:56 741

原创 发送http post请求(json / form data)

带Jsonf发送http post请求加依赖<dependency> <groupId>org.apache.httpcomponents</groupId> <artifactId>httpclient</artifactId> <version>4.5.12</version></dependency><dependency> <groupId>

2020-06-16 10:19:46 2198

原创 读取Yaml配置文件及Properties配置文件

这里写自定义目录标题读Yaml文件读Properties文件读Yaml文件所需依赖// yml依赖<dependency> <groupId>org.yaml</groupId> <artifactId>snakeyaml</artifactId> <version>1.26</version></dependency>工具类import java.io.FileInputStr

2020-06-04 17:29:15 1275

原创 报错: Only one SparkContext may be running in this JVM (see SPARK-2243).

org.apache.spark.SparkException: Only one SparkContext may be running in this JVM (see SPARK-2243). To ignore this error, set spark.driver.allowMultipleContexts = true. The currently running SparkCont...

2019-01-25 14:23:57 5687

HBaseStarter.java

基于hbase2.0.x的api的查询hbase数据,可以较为轻松的扩展,可以针对个人的情况自己改写

2020-07-24

spark-1.3.0-cdh5.3.6.tgz

自己编译的基于cdh5.3.6的hadoop2.5.0的spark二进制包

2019-01-14

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除